College of North West London
The College of North West London is a vibrant Further Education college with campuses located in Willesden and Wembley Park, in the London Borough of Brent. We also offer courses at our dedicated Construction Skills Centre in the heart of King's Cross
in the neighbouring borough of Camden. We have more than 100 years of dedicated experience in education and training across a range of subjects and sector areas.
The college specialises in technical and professional courses focused on delivering
the skills and qualifications necessary to help our students develop a career, get an apprenticeship or progress to university. We are also proud to be a part of the United Colleges Group.
